Co-Founder and Co-Owner of Cha Community

Jaja Chen is a second-generation Taiwanese American entrepreneur and Licensed Clinical Social Worker based in Waco, Texas. She is the co-founder and co-owner of Cha Community, a boba tea small business with multiple locations in Waco and Temple, TX. Founded in 2018 with her spouse, Devin Li, Cha Community began as a pop-up at the Waco Downtown Farmers Market and has grown into a thriving business with three cafes and two food trucks. Cha Community's mission is to bridge cultures and create community through premium boba, drinks and fast-casual Taiwanese and Chinese food. 

In addition to running a growing small business and serving her community as a trauma/EMDR therapist in private practice, Jaja is a passionate advocate for minority-owned enterprises, civic engagement, and sustainability. She has testified before the U.S. House of Representatives on behalf of immigrant-owned small businesses and co-founded the Asian Leaders Network non-profit organization, which organizes Asian community events and cultural festivals in Waco, Texas.

Jaja has been nationally recognized for her entrepreneurial leadership as a Tory Burch Foundation Fellow, James Beard Foundation WEL alum, and Cha Community has been awarded the Square 50 and Forbes Next 1000 small business recognition amongst other honors. Outside of business, Jaja also currently serves on the board of Keep Waco Beautiful and chairs the Asian Leader Network.
